Default Front Cats for 2001 4.2

My Front cats has been bad for the past year, I've been driving with the Check Engine light on it since, but recently, I've gotten a very slight buring metal smell. My Engine is fine, all fluids are at the right level, no leak of any sort. so wondering does the front cats start to burn and smell if it goes REALLY bad? and how much would it cost to replace it?

Any help would be greatly appreciated

The front cats can be gutted. You can then either run with the CEL or buy a pair of the fool-the-O2-sensor adapters which should get rid of the CEL.

When the cats are totally gone, your car will only dirve for a few minutes, if that.

You want to get the job done before any particles leave the pre-cats and ruin your main cats.
